Output 50a4e5c1b44e456cdae6deefd4d81bb4a6e37f7ea8aa2ba36250a1a5e5a8e084:0

value
163143385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b808cacea34b1911f2703edd42afe0a5d1189b89 OP_EQUAL
address
3JU6njYmGBMeu5vAv7waaMAr6bhVcnV6D4
transaction
50a4e5c1b44e456cdae6deefd4d81bb4a6e37f7ea8aa2ba36250a1a5e5a8e084
confirmations
511608
spent
true